Australian ocean tide model for the Australian shelf for the region limited by 0 degrees S to 45 degrees S and 109 degrees E to 160 degrees E (Harris et al., 2000). The resolution of the model is 0.067 degrees in both latitude and longitude. This corresponds to 7.4 km at the equator and 5.2 km at the southern-most latitude of the model domain. In the longitude direction, it corresponds to 7.4 km. The linearized, shallow-water, tide model described by Egbert et al. (1994) was used. Dissipation was approximated using a quadratic expression (see line 397 in linked report). In the Bass Strait, the model produced too small amplitudes, which was subsequently compensated for by the data assimilation. The model includes the major eight constituents M2, S2, N2, K2, K1, O1, Q1, P1. The solution was obtained using time stepping on an Arakawa C grid by applying periodic forcing and time stepping from homogeneous initial conditions. The solution was achieved in 10,000 time steps using a step length of 15 s. This corresponds to running the model for roughly 2 days. Along the open boundaries around the edges of the model a global ocean tide model by Andersen et al. (1995; version AG95.1) was used to provide boundary elevations (see also; Shum et al., 1997). This dataset suffers from frequent loss of coverage for several regions in the deep ocean. In these regions it was supplemented with data obtained from the National Geophysical Data Center (NGDC) bathymetry model (Smith and Sandwell, 1997)
